Agency Growth

How Marketing Agencies Scale Google Business Profile Management Across 50–500 Locations

Managing GBP for 5 clients is manual work. Managing it for 50 is a process. Managing it for 500 requires automation. Here's the operational playbook agencies use to scale GBP management without proportionally scaling headcount.

M
Mapifyer Team
··10 min read
Mapifyer — Rank Heatmap
"scale gbp management"12 × 8 grid
20
20
20
18
18
16
18
17
20
20
20
20
20
20
16
15
12
13
13
12
15
16
18
20
18
16
12
12
9
9
7
10
12
12
16
19
17
15
10
9
7
3
4
5
9
12
14
18
18
14
11
7
6
5
3
6
9
10
15
17
18
17
13
11
8
9
8
10
10
14
17
17
20
18
17
14
14
12
13
14
14
17
18
20
20
20
19
19
19
16
17
17
19
19
20
20
Rank:1–3 Top Pack4–7 Strong8–12 Mid13–17 Weak18+ Not visible

Every agency that grows its local SEO practice hits the same scaling wall. The workflows that worked for 5 clients break at 20. The manual processes that worked at 20 are unsustainable at 50. What gets agencies past each threshold is the same thing: systematization — turning repeatable work into automated workflows and turning one-off decisions into documented processes.

This guide covers the operational playbook for scaling GBP management without scaling your team proportionally.

The Four Phases of GBP Management Scale

Phase 1: Manual (1–10 locations)

At this stage, most agencies manage GBP directly through Google's Business Manager or individual GBP logins. Reviews are responded to manually, posts are written individually, and reports are created by screenshotting GBP Insights.

This works — but it doesn't scale. The warning sign is when adding a new client feels like adding a part-time job.

Phase 2: Documented (10–25 locations)

The first scaling step is documentation. Every recurring GBP task becomes a written SOP: how to audit a new location, how to structure a post, how to respond to a negative review, how to request a GBP access handoff from a client.

With documented processes, you can delegate tasks to junior staff without quality falling. This is the stage where an agency can grow from founder-managed to team-managed.

Phase 3: Systematized (25–100 locations)

At this scale, documentation isn't enough. Manually executing even well-documented processes across 50+ locations is too slow and error-prone. This is where tooling becomes the differentiator.

The right platform consolidates all GBP management into a single interface, automates review requests, schedules posts in bulk, and delivers automated rank tracking and monthly reports — reducing per-location labor by 60–80%.

Phase 4: Automated (100+ locations)

At 100+ locations, the agency operates more like a software business than a service business. The strategist's job shifts from doing to monitoring — reviewing dashboards, handling exceptions flagged by alerts, and focusing effort on the 20% of locations driving the most results.

The Core Automation Stack

Scaling GBP management requires automating the five recurring tasks that consume the most time:

1. Review Request Automation

Every completed service should automatically trigger a review request. The workflow:

  1. Service completion is logged in your CRM or booking system
  2. A webhook or native integration triggers Mapifyer to send an SMS review request
  3. 3-day follow-up email goes out automatically if no review is left
  4. 7-day second email follow-up
  5. Review count and velocity are logged to the client dashboard automatically

This single automation has the highest ROI of any local SEO process. Review velocity is the #1 ranking signal you can actively accelerate, and most businesses leave it entirely to chance.

2. GBP Post Scheduling

Creating and scheduling posts manually across 50+ locations consumes 5–10 hours per week. The fix is a content calendar system with bulk scheduling:

  • Create a monthly content calendar with 4–6 post templates per content type
  • Customize templates with location-specific details (city, service area, team member names)
  • Schedule all posts across all locations for the month in a single session
  • Use Mapifyer's bulk post scheduler to push posts to hundreds of locations simultaneously

A good content calendar template takes 2–3 hours to build and 30 minutes per month to refresh. This replaces hours of per-location manual work.

3. Rank Tracking & Alerts

Manually checking GBP rankings across dozens of clients is not a system — it's a source of reactive fire-fighting. The scalable approach:

  • Set up automated heatmap rank scans for primary keywords across all client locations
  • Configure alerts for significant ranking drops (e.g., primary keyword drops more than 3 positions)
  • Review a weekly exceptions report rather than checking every location individually
  • Use baseline vs. current heatmap comparisons to build monthly client reports automatically

4. GBP Health Monitoring

GBP listings can be edited by anyone — including competitors and random users suggesting changes. A business name can get changed. A category can be altered. A phone number can be modified. These "GBP attacks" are more common in competitive niches and can devastate rankings overnight.

The protection: automated GBP monitoring that alerts you immediately when any profile field is changed. At scale, this monitoring only works if it's automated — manually checking 50+ profiles for unauthorized changes is not realistic.

5. Automated Reporting

Client reports are one of the most time-consuming deliverables in a local SEO agency. At 20+ clients, manual report creation can consume 20+ hours per month.

The solution is automated report generation that pulls live data from GBP Insights, review tracking, and rank tracking into a branded report template. Mapifyer generates white-label reports automatically — your agency's logo, your client's data, delivered on schedule without manual assembly.

Team Structure for Scaled GBP Management

With the right automation stack, an agency can manage GBP for 100+ locations with a lean team:

  • Local SEO Strategist (1) — owns category strategy, audit analysis, exception management, client escalations. 80% of time on judgment and strategy, 20% on execution.
  • Content Coordinator (1) — manages content calendar, builds post templates, schedules bulk posts, coordinates photo acquisition from clients.
  • Account Manager (1–2) — owns client relationships, reviews monthly reports before delivery, escalates ranking drops, identifies upsell opportunities.

This 3-person team can manage 75–150 locations with full service delivery. Without automation, the same workload would require 6–8 people.

The Prospect-to-Client Pipeline

The best agencies use their GBP expertise not just to service clients but to win new ones. The Mapifyer prospect discovery workflow:

  1. Search a niche and geography — e.g., "plumbers in Austin, TX"
  2. Review auto-scored GBP health for every result — Mapifyer flags businesses with weak profiles, low review counts, and ranking gaps
  3. Generate a revenue opportunity report — showing the business exactly how many calls/leads they're losing from their current GBP performance vs. the market leader
  4. Use the report as a sales tool — approach the business with data, not a pitch. "We found 3 competitors ranking above you for 'emergency plumber Austin' — here's what it would take to reach position 1."

This approach converts at 2–4x the rate of cold outreach because you're leading with specific, relevant data about the prospect's business rather than generic claims about your services.

Pricing GBP Management as a Productized Service

Scaling requires productization. Custom-scoped GBP work doesn't scale — standardized service tiers do. A simple pricing structure:

Tier Monthly Price Deliverables
GBP Essentials $299/location/mo Profile optimization, 4 posts/mo, review monitoring, monthly report
GBP Growth $499/location/mo Everything in Essentials + review automation, heatmap tracking, rank alerts
GBP Authority $799/location/mo Everything in Growth + citation management, competitor tracking, Q&A management

At these price points, an agency with 20 locations on the Growth tier generates $9,980/month MRR from GBP management alone — with a team of 2–3 people and Mapifyer handling the automation layer.

Metrics That Matter at Scale

When managing dozens of client locations, you need a small set of leading indicators rather than reviewing every metric for every location. Track these per location per month:

  • Review velocity — reviews earned this month vs. last month vs. same period last year
  • Heatmap coverage score — percentage of grid points ranking in the top 3 for primary keywords
  • Profile views — direction requests + calls + website clicks from GBP
  • Post engagement rate — clicks per post
  • GBP health score — aggregate profile completeness and optimization score

These five metrics give you a complete picture of each location's health in under 30 seconds — making a 50-location review feasible in a single weekly session.

Ready to see what this looks like in practice? Run a free GBP audit on any of your current client locations and get an instant health score you can use in your next client report.

Frequently Asked Questions

How do agencies manage Google Business Profiles for multiple clients?

At scale, agencies use platforms like Mapifyer to centralize all client GBP management in a single dashboard. This includes bulk posting, automated review requests, bulk GBP audits, and centralized alert monitoring — all without logging into each GBP account individually.

How many GBP locations can one person manage?

With manual processes, one person can effectively manage 10–15 GBP locations. With automation tools like Mapifyer, a single strategist can oversee 50–100+ locations by focusing on exception management (alerts, anomalies) rather than routine tasks.

What GBP tasks should be automated vs. manual?

Automate: review requests, post scheduling, ranking alerts, and monthly reporting. Keep manual: strategy, category selection, photo curation for new locations, crisis management for serious negative reviews, and client communication. Manual effort should focus on judgment calls, not routine tasks.

How do I price GBP management as an agency service?

Most agencies price GBP management between $300–$800 per location per month depending on service depth. At 50 locations, that's $15,000–$40,000 MRR from a single service line. The key is productizing the service so deliverables and workflows are standardized rather than custom per client.

How do I win new GBP management clients without cold calling?

Mapifyer's Prospect Discovery engine lets you find businesses in any category and geography, score their GBP health automatically, and generate a revenue opportunity report. You approach prospects with specific data about their current ranking gaps and a clear ROI model — not a cold pitch.

scale Google Business Profile management agenciesGBP management at scalemulti-location GBP managementGoogle Business Profile agency workflowlocal SEO operationsbulk GBP management

Ready to scale your local SEO practice?

Join agencies using Mapifyer to manage GBP at scale — heatmap tracking, review automation, white-label reporting, and prospect discovery in one platform.